The Maiden in barrel is a character from the Pirates of the Caribbean attraction at the Disney Parks.

Development[]
The Maiden in barrel is one of the characters created for the Pirates of the Caribbean attraction which first opened at Disneyland in 1967. She was displayed in the Isla Tesoro scene with pirates chasing maidens, while she hides from the Pooped Pirate.
Due to the success of the attraction at Disneyland, the Pirates of the Caribbean attraction was later constructed at Magic Kingdom, Tokyo Disneyland, and Disneyland Paris, still featuring the Maiden in it.
Formerly in the Disneyland version of the attraction, in 1996 she was replaced with a cat in a barrel for the Pooped Pirate, now known as the Gluttonous Pirate, for the food scene when the Gluttonous Pirate is eating various types of food.
In the Magic Kingdom version of the attraction, in 1994 her hair was now blonde, and she was holding a treasure chest for the Pooped Pirate, now known as the Buccaneer, for the scene when the Buccaneer is holding a treasure map and key. Then for the post-2006 revamp of the Florida version, she was replaced by Jack Sparrow.
In the Tokyo Disneyland version, in 2007, she was replaced by Jack Sparrow for the Pooped Pirate, now known as the Buccaneer, for the new scene where he is holding a treasure map and key, while he laughs about Jack Sparrow as he is hiding in a barrel.
In the Disneyland Paris version, in 2017, she was replaced by Jack Sparrow.

Pirates of the Caribbean[]
In the scene where the pirates are chasing maidens, the Maiden could be seen hiding in a barrel as the Pooped Pirate stole her petticoat and was looking for her.
1994-2006 (Magic Kingdom)[]
The Maiden can be seen hiding in a barrel while holding a treasure chest as she hides from the Buccaneer as he is holding a map and key.
